Understanding How Acoustic Treatment Works<\/h2>\n\n\n\n<figure class=\"wp-block-image size-large is-resized\"><img fetchpriority=\"high\" decoding=\"async\" width=\"1024\" height=\"1024\" src=\"https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-1024x1024.png\" alt=\"\" class=\"wp-image-1075\" style=\"width:770px;height:auto\" srcset=\"https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-1024x1024.png 1024w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-300x300.png 300w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-150x150.png 150w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-768x768.png 768w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-450x450.png 450w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ound-780x780.png 780w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/direct-sound.png 1080w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<p class=\"has-medium-font-size\">Acoustic treatment relies on principles of sound physics. It works by using absorbent materials to reduce reverberation and control unwanted sound reflections within a given space.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">These materials absorb some of the energy of sound waves, thus converting acoustic energy into thermal energy. Additionally, acoustic diffusers scatter sound waves in different directions to create a more natural sound environment. Acoustic isolation is also essential for blocking sound from entering or exiting the space, requiring the use of insulation materials and special construction techniques.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">By combining these techniques, acoustic treatment allows for control over sound quality and creates an optimal environment for various audio applications.<\/p>\n\n\n\n<div style=\"height:40px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<h2 class=\"wp-block-heading\">2. Resonances and Standing Waves<\/h4>\n\n\n\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" width=\"1024\" height=\"1024\" src=\"https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-1024x1024.png\" alt=\"\" class=\"wp-image-1128\" srcset=\"https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-1024x1024.png 1024w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-300x300.png 300w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-150x150.png 150w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-768x768.png 768w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-450x450.png 450w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1-780x780.png 780w, https:\/\/blog-experiment.preprod.soundslates.com\/wp-content\/uploads\/2024\/06\/Standing-wave-in-a-vibrating-string-1.png 1080w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Issues: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Room Modes:<\/strong> Specific frequencies can amplify or cancel each other out due to the room&#8217;s dimensions, creating areas of over-amplified (boominess) or attenuated (nulls) bass.<\/li>\n\n\n\n<li><strong>Nodes and Antinodes:<\/strong> Points in the room where certain frequencies are amplified or cancelled, affecting the clarity and accuracy of low frequencies. <\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Impact: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Poor Translation:<\/strong> Mixes done in untreated rooms don&#8217;t translate well in other listening environments.<\/li>\n\n\n\n<li><strong>Sound Imbalance:<\/strong> Mixes may lack consistency, with poorly balanced low frequencies.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">2. Early Reflections<\/h4>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Issues: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Echoes:<\/strong> Reflections from nearby surfaces like walls, ceiling, and floor can create early echoes.<\/li>\n\n\n\n<li><strong>Comb Filtering:<\/strong> Destructive interference between the direct sound and its reflections, causing periodic variations in sound intensity.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Impact: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Distorted Stereo Image:<\/strong> Difficulty in properly placing instruments in the stereo field.<\/li>\n\n\n\n<li><strong>Lack of Clarity:<\/strong> Muddy and indistinct sound, with details masked by parasitic reflections.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">3. Flutter Echo<\/h4>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li class=\"has-medium-font-size\"><strong>Issues: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Rapid Reflections:<\/strong> Quick back-and-forth of sound between two parallel surfaces creating a &#8220;bounce&#8221; sound effect.<\/li>\n\n\n\n<li><strong>Metallic Effect:<\/strong> Metallic or &#8220;tinned&#8221; sound characteristic.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Impact: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Sound Coloration:<\/strong> Adds unwanted coloration to recordings, particularly noticeable in high frequencies.<\/li>\n\n\n\n<li><strong>Auditory Fatigue:<\/strong> Fatiguing listening over extended periods.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">4. Low-Frequency Issues<\/h4>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Issues: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Long Reverb:<\/strong> Low frequencies take longer to dissipate, creating long and unwanted reverb.<\/li>\n\n\n\n<li><strong>Frequency Masking:<\/strong> Excessive low frequencies can mask mid and high frequencies.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Impact: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Muddy Mixes:<\/strong> Difficult to distinguish different tracks, making the mix sound blurry and confused.<\/li>\n\n\n\n<li><strong>Lack of Definition:<\/strong> Details in the lows are lost, making it difficult to mix precisely.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">5. Excessive Reverberation<strong>:<\/strong><\/h4>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Issues<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Reflective Surfaces:<\/strong> Too many untreated hard surfaces cause excessive reverberation.<\/li>\n\n\n\n<li><strong>Lack of Control:<\/strong> Difficulty controlling the room&#8217;s natural reverb tail.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<ul class=\"has-medium-font-size wp-block-list\">\n<li><strong>Impact: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Blurred Sounds:<\/strong> Sounds become blurred and lack precision.<\/li>\n\n\n\n<li><strong>Loss of Detail:<\/strong> Recording and mixing details are masked by unwanted reverberation.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<h4 class=\"wp-block-heading\">6. Lack of Sound Isolation<\/h4>\n\n\n\n<ul class=\"wp-block-list\">\n<li class=\"has-medium-font-size\"><strong>Issues: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Sound Leakage:<\/strong> Sound escapes from the room, or external noises penetrate the room.<\/li>\n\n\n\n<li><strong>Parasitic Noises:<\/strong> Background noise and other unwanted sound nuisances.<\/li>\n<\/ul>\n<\/li>\n\n\n\n<li class=\"has-medium-font-size\"><strong>Impact:<\/strong>\n<ul class=\"wp-block-list\">\n<li><strong>Polluted Recordings:<\/strong> Recordings contain unwanted noises.<\/li>\n\n\n\n<li><strong>Disturbances:<\/strong> Interruptions during recording or mixing sessions.<\/li>\n<\/ul>\n<\/li>\n<\/ul>\n\n\n\n<p class=\"has-medium-font-size\">Acoustic treatment aims to control these aspects to create an optimal environment where sound can be captured, mixed, and heard accurately.<\/p>\n\n\n\n<div style=\"height:40px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<h2 class=\"wp-block-heading\">3. Geometry: Basics<\/h3>\n\n\n\n<p class=\"has-medium-font-size\">The geometry of your studio plays a crucial role in how sound behaves within it. The layout, shape, and dimensions of the room influence how sound waves propagate inside it. For example, parallel walls, right angles, and reflective surfaces can create undesirable resonances and reverberation modes, while irregular surfaces and oblique angles can help disperse sound more evenly.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">Well-thought-out geometry can help minimize direct reflections, reduce excessive reverberation, and attenuate undesirable resonance modes. This can result in improved sound clarity, a more balanced frequency response, and overall enhancement of the room&#8217;s acoustics.<\/p>\n\n\n\n<div style=\"height:20px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<h3 class=\"wp-block-heading\">b. Materials Used: Room Treatment<\/h3>\n\n\n\n<p class=\"has-medium-font-size\">The selection of construction and acoustic treatment materials is important in creating an optimal sound environment in a recording studio. Each material has specific acoustic properties that affect how sound is reflected, absorbed, or diffused.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">&#8211; <strong>Concrete:<\/strong> It provides good sound insulation, preventing external noises from entering the studio. Highly reflective, it can lead to unwanted echoes and reverberations without proper treatment. Effectively blocks external noises but requires internal acoustic treatment to manage reflections. Absorbent panels may be needed to control excessive reverberation.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">&#8211; <strong>Wood:<\/strong> Wood can absorb certain frequencies while diffusing others, offering a natural and warm acoustic environment. It is used for wall panels, floors, and acoustic decorative elements, adding natural warmth and richness to recordings. Compared to concrete, it allows for more balanced reflection management.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">&#8211; <strong>Gypsum Boards:<\/strong> Absorbs some mid-range frequencies but requires additional treatment for low and high frequencies. Commonly used for partitions and ceilings, it is relatively easy to install and modify. It is often combined with additional absorbent materials for optimal acoustics.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">&#8211;<strong> Tile:<\/strong> Tiles reflect sound, leading to reverberations and echoes. Although durable and easy to clean, they make the sound blurry and less precise. Multiple reflections can make the sound environment difficult to control, especially for sensitive recordings. Absorbent panels and carpets are needed to manage these issues.<\/p>\n\n\n\n<p class=\"has-medium-font-size\">&#8211; <strong>Carpets:<\/strong> More absorbent than tiles, reducing reflections and reverberation. Effective for mid-range and high frequencies, they add comfort and thermal insulation. By decreasing sound reflections, they improve sound clarity, especially for vocal and acoustic recordings. Although less effective for low frequencies, they can be paired with bass traps for complete spectrum sound management.<\/p>\n\n\n\n<div style=\"height:40px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<h2 class=\"wp-block-heading\">4. The choice of methods will depend on the size of your studio, its configuration, and your sound objectives.<\/p>\n\n\n\n<div style=\"height:20px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<h3 class=\"wp-block-heading\">a- Acoustic Treatment Methods<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li class=\"has-medium-font-size\"><strong>Acoustic Absorption:<\/strong> This method involves using absorbent materials to reduce reverberation and unwanted sound reflections inside the studio. Acoustic panels, bass traps, acoustic curtains, and baffles can be used to absorb sound waves and improve sound clarity.<\/li>\n\n\n\n<li class=\"has-medium-font-size\"><strong>Acoustic Diffusion:<\/strong> Diffusion is used to disperse sound waves more uniformly throughout the room, thereby reducing direct reflections and creating a more natural sound. Acoustic diffusers, such as slatted panels, quadratic residue diffusers, or Schroeder diffusers, are used to scatter sound waves in various directions.<\/li>\n\n\n\n<li class=\"has-medium-font-size\"><strong>Acoustic Isolation:<\/strong> Acoustic isolation aims to prevent sound from entering or leaving a given space. This can be achieved by using soundproofing materials in walls, ceilings, and floors to block sound transmission. Acoustic doors and soundproof windows can also be installed to enhance acoustic isolation.<\/li>\n\n\n\n<li class=\"has-medium-font-size\"><strong>Resonance Mode Correction:<\/strong> Resonance modes are specific frequencies where sound waves reinforce or cancel each other out, creating areas of sound reinforcement or attenuation in the room. The use of bass traps, stretched membranes, or porous materials can correct these resonance modes, ensuring a more balanced frequency response.<\/li>\n<\/ul>\n\n\n\n<div style=\"height:40px\" aria-hidden=\"true\" class=\"wp-block-spacer\"><\/div>\n\n\n\n<h3 class=\"wp-block-heading\">b- <strong>Acoustic Treatment Materials<\/strong><\/h3>\n\n\n\n<h4 class=\"wp-block-heading\"><strong>1.
